What is a client associate?

Client Associates are professionals who support financial advisors or client relationship managers in delivering high-quality service to clients. They handle administrative tasks, prepare account paperwork, respond to client inquiries, and help manage client accounts. Their role ensures smooth communication between clients and the firm while allowing advisors to focus on providing financial guidance. Client Associates often work in banking, wealth management, or investment firms. The position requires strong organizational, communication, and customer service sk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a client associate?

To thrive as a Client Associate, you need strong organizational abilities, attention to detail, and foundational knowledge of financial products or client services, often supported by a relevant degree. Familiarity with CRM systems, financial software, and proficiency in Microsoft Office are typically required, and some firms may seek Series 7 or 63 licenses. Excellent communication, problem-solving skills, and a client-focused attitude help build trust and foster lasting client relationships. These capabilities ensure efficient client support, accurate processing of transactions, and contribute to overall client satisfaction and business success.

How does a client associate typically collaborate with other teams within a financial services firm?

Client Associates frequently work alongside financial advisors, operations staff, and compliance departments to ensure seamless client service. They may coordinate account openings, process transactions, and assist with client inquiries, requiring strong communication and organizational skills. Collaboration is often facilitated through regular meetings, shared software platforms, and cross-departmental projects, making teamwork an essential aspect of the role. Adapting to different working styles and managing multiple priorities are common challenges that Client Associates navigate in this collaborative environment.

What is the difference between Client Associate vs Customer Service Representative?

AspectClient AssociateCustomer Service Representative
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les prefer finance or sales certificationsHigh school diploma or equivalent; customer service training often preferred
Work EnvironmentFinancial institutions, investment firms, banksRetail, call centers, service centers
Employer & Industry UsageFinancial services, banking, wealth managementRetail, telecommunications, hospitality
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ding roles in finance and client managementCustomer support and service roles

The main difference between a Client Associate and a Customer Service Representative lies in their industry focus and responsibilities. Client Associates typically work in financial institutions, handling client portfolios and providing investment or banking services. Customer Service Representatives work across various industries, focusing on resolving customer inquiries and support. While both roles require strong communication skills, Client Associates often need financial knowledge and certifications, whereas Customer Service Representatives focus on customer satisfaction and problem-solving.

Job description

Atlas Advisory Group, a boutique wealth management firm, located in Plano, TX, is seeking a Client Relationship Associate to assist in our mission of helping clients achieve their financial goals. This is your chance to play a key role in the future success of our fast-growing organization!
Our mission at Atlas Advisory Group is to grow and protect our client's wealth. If you have a relentless, burning desire to succeed and share our vision, then we would love to hear from you!
The Client Relationship Associate plays a crucial role in the smooth functioning of the office. With overall responsibility for day-to-day operations, the Client Relationship Associate must be able to work effectively with other staff members, clients, and Wealth Advisors.
Responsibilities & Activities:
  • Communicates with clients in person, in writing, and over the telephone. Meets with clients to complete paperwork and attends periodic client update meetings with select clients.
  • Manages new business and client services:
    • Meets with clients and starts new client forms processing.
    • Communicates with client, and manage their planning or account services needs promptly.
    • Follows up with clients as needed to make sure all paperwork is processed.
  • Case Management:
    • Manage cases that at different stages, proactively provide assistance needed to push the cases forward.
  • Communicates, implements, and ensures compliance with guidelines and policies:
    • Maintains compliance polices and documentation.
    • Manages the compliance and advertising approval process.
  • Develops and maintains written documentation (systems) of all activities.
  • Event Management and Marketing:
    • Handle logistical and marketing details for client events
    • Send out invites, coordinate with venue and maintain marketing database.

Knowledge, Skills, & Abilities:
  • Strong interpersonal and client relationship management skills to engage with our clients and our "crew"
  • A learner's mindset and an appetite for financial acumen, eagerness to learn and grow
  • Strong attention to details, analytical skills, and problem-solving
  • Excellent organizational and time management skills
  • Excellent attitude and an extraordinary client service orientation
  • Track record of balancing multiple priorities simultaneously, accommodating unexpected requests or needs, and following through
  • Ability to operate within tight deadlines
  • At least one year of relevant experience in a financial or insurance services firm assisting with day-to-day operations preferred.
  • Proficiency with Excel and other Microsoft Office Suite tools
  • Proficiency with financial planning and customer relationship management software is preferred
  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ent combination of experience. Finance, economics, accounting, business, or related major preferred
  • Reliability is an essential function.
